This year’s navigation season on the Erie Canal opened in Rochester, New York, with the christening and initial deployment of New York State Canal Corporation’s newest tug on Friday, May 17.

The tug has been named Elizabeth Cady Stanton after one of the famed leaders of the women’s suffrage movement in the United States.

The 26-foot (eight-metre) vessel will be stationed at the NYS Canal maintenance facility in Albion.
